Los Altos
The year-to-date Average Days on Market remains low at 16 days, compared to 22 days for 2013, and 32 days for 2012.
The Sale Price to List Price Ratio averaged 108.9% for the third quarter, down slightly from the preceding two quarters.
The number of homes sold was down to 69 compared to 106 in the second quarter. This third quarter decline is not uncommon when compared to the second quarter, typically the most active. Noteworthy though, was the decrease when compared to 2013 when 89 homes sold, and 2012 when 95 homes sold.

Los Altos Hills
The year-to-date Average Days on Market is 47 days, down from 58 days in 2012 and significantly lower than 2012 which posted Average Days of Market of 82 days.
The year-to-date Sale Price to List Price Ratio is just over 102%.
The number of homes sold in the third quarter, 24, represents a slight decrease from the number sold in the second quarter, 27. Like Los Altos, the third quarter closings were lower than the preceding two years: 33 closed sales in 2013 and 36 closed sales in 2011.
